Output 51fc8f30f66d6c089068801368849a45cfb5ba4b5b33f54ff1eedab0cf94d949:1
- value
- 101538107
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95a4b36129040103a03173cb860d3f961a0df7b9 OP_EQUAL
- address
- MMYQDcp6t3EYZpfKFAE5trQEXvN2kFQAiE
- transaction
- 51fc8f30f66d6c089068801368849a45cfb5ba4b5b33f54ff1eedab0cf94d949
- spent
- true